Research Paper: Intra- and Inter-Rater Reliability of Micro Manual Muscle Tester of the Lower Extremity in Children With Diplegia Cerebral Palsy

Abstract :
Objectives: The Micro Manual Muscle Tester (MMMT) is a Hand-Held Dynamometer
(HHD). The current study aimed to evaluate the intra- and inter-rater reliability of this device.
Methods: To determine the reliability of the MMMT, two previously trained assessors to
work with HHD performed HHD measurements on 7 muscle groups of the lower extremities
(hip flexors, hip extensors, hip abductors, knee extensors, knee flexors, ankle plantar-, and
dorsiflexors) using the make-test method. The study participants were evaluated thrice by two
occupational therapists in 10 separate days.
Results: All the inter- and intra-correlations were reported as excellent (ICC>0.90), except for
ICC2,3 in the hip flexor muscles; and ICC2,3 in the dorsiflexor muscles that were similarly good
(ICC=0.75-0.89) at a high significance level (P˂0.001).
Discussion: The MMMT had an acceptable reliability. Furthermore, this device is useful for
investigating changes in strength after rehabilitation interventions.
